A food-loving tattooist, YooJung. After losing consciousness due to a sudden accident she opens her eyes to find herself possessing ‘Sylvia’, a character from the novel she read. In addition, she happens to meet ‘Felix’, the hero of the novel, who, due to the abuse of his stepmother, suffers from anorexia and will soon turn the continent into blood. In order to eat more delicious food, to cook more easily, Sylvia inscribes magic circles on to her body. The new magic circles that are born through her fingertips bring a new breeze to the continent where magic-beasts are rampant.

Black Night Parade (ブラックナイトパレード, Burakku Naito Parēdo, 블랙 나이트 퍼레이드) is a dark comedy manga by Hikaru Nakamura that offers a twisted yet entertaining take on Christmas and morality. The story follows Hino Miharu, a young man who unexpectedly gets recruited to work for a mysterious company responsible for delivering gifts at Christmas—but not in the way one would imagine. Instead of being a jolly Santa helper, Miharu becomes part of the sinister Black Night Parade, where dark humor, supernatural twists, and chaotic adventures collide. Monster Musume no Iru Nichijou (モンスター娘のいる日常, Everyday Life with Monster Girls) is a comedic fantasy manga that follows the everyday adventures of Kimihito Kurusu, an ordinary young man who suddenly becomes the caretaker for a variety of exotic monster girls as part of a government cultural exchange program. Each monster girl—ranging from lamias and harpies to centaurs and mermaids—brings unique quirks, challenges, and comedic situations into his life.
